Hearty Chili Rice Bowls

Indulge in a warming bowl of Hearty Chili Rice, blending fresh tomatoes and crispy cucumbers with zesty hatch chili powder and ground cumin. This savory dish is topped with zesty sour cream and pepper jack cheese, and served alongside crunchy tortilla chips for an added touch of flavor. Perfect for a satisfying meal any day of the week!
ingredients
- 2 cups cooked white rice
- 1 cup broth (vegetable or chicken)
- 1 can (15 oz) corn, drained
- 1 medium yellow on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 medium tomatoes, diced
- 1 cup green peppers, chopped
- 1–2 Hatch chilies, diced (adjust to taste)
- 1 teaspoon ground cumin
- 1 tablespoon hatch chili powder
- 1 cucumber, diced
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1 cup pepper jack cheese, shredded
- 2 tablespoons lime juice
- Tortilla chips, for serving
steps
- 1.
In a large sk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of oil over medium heat. Add chopped onions and garlic; sauté until translucent.
- 2.
Stir in the green peppers, tomatoes, corn, diced Hatch chilies, ground cumin, and hatch chili powder. Cook for 5 minutes until softened.
- 3.
Add the cooked white rice and broth to the skillet, mixing well. Allow the mixture to simmer for 5-7 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- 4.
Remove from heat and stir in lime juice. Transfer to serving bowls.
- 5.
Top each bowl with diced cucumber, a dollop of sour cream, and shredded pepper jack cheese.
- 6.
Serve with tortilla chips on the side for crunch and dipping. Enjoy!
